The Annual MountCrest University College’s Students’ Representative Council (SRC) Dinner was held on Friday, 10th May, 2024, at the Coconut Grove Regency Hotel in Accra.

The aim of the ‘’Students and Alumni Networking Dinner’’ is to bring together students, alumni, faculty and management staff to strengthen connections and build relationships within the MountCrest community. In attendance on Friday was Mrs. Helena Ansa-Asare, co-founder of MCU and Ms. Irene Ansa-Asare, the Rector.

It was a night filled with recognition, celebration, glamour and entertainment.

One of the key highlights of the event was the swearing-in of the newly elected SRC executives who will represent the student body for the 2024/25 academic year.

Addressing the gathering, the Rector, in her inspiring speech, entreated the student body to go beyond any challenge they might have, make the most of their time at the University and strive for excellence in their academic pursuit.

She expressed gratitude for the event and wished the entire MountCrest family a very progressive and prosperous experience. The outgoing SRC President, Seyram Kofi Seyram, conveyed heartfelt gratitude to his dedicated team and the entire MountCrest community for their unwavering support throughout his term. He highlighted the numerous impactful projects initiated by his administration and extended sincere thanks to all those who played a role in making them successful.

In his maiden speech, the newly elected SRC President, T.K. Dzidula-Awudi, extended his gratitude to the outgoing SRC administration for its dedication and hard work during its term in office. Also, he expressed his highest regard to the entire student body for entrusting him with the SRC presidency.  

Furthermore, he expressed his most profound appreciation to the MountCrest family, specifically acknowledging the founders, Mr. Kwaku Ansa-Asare and Mrs. Helena Ansa-Asare, for their efforts in establishing the University to give opportunities to thousands of students to realize their academic dreams.

The dinner also included the presentation of certificates and citations to
deserving students, alumni, faculty and management members. It was an opportunity to recognize and celebrate the hard work and dedication of individuals who have made significant contributions to the progress of the university community. From academic excellence to leadership skills, the recipients were praised for their outstanding achievements.

Overall, the SRC dinner was a memorable and meaningful event for everyone in attendance. It provided an opportunity for students, alumni, faculty and management members to come together, network, and celebrate the achievements of the university community.

As the evening came to a close, there was a sense of camaraderie and unity among those present, demonstrating the strong sense of community at MountCrest University College.Members of the new SRC are: President, TK Dzidula-Awudi; Vice President, Odamea Amma Amoako; General Secretary, Derrick Aniglo Blessing; Financial Secretary, Catherine Kwame; Women’s Commissioner, Hasuglo Ruffy Lior; NUGS President, Naiza Issifu.

The major sponsor of the dinner was Inter Africa Glasses Ltd.
